見出し画像

NetlifyでBasic認証をかける(※要PROプラン)

※ PROプランが必要です

ステージング環境のみにベーシック認証をかけたいけど、ソース側で認証の仕組みを作っちゃうと、本番環境でも認証がかかってしまうのではないかと。

github(main) → Netlify(Prod)
github(develop)  → Netlify(Staging) ※ここだけ認証かけたい

(あ、ソース側でmain/devで区別させるやり方があるのかもしれないので、誰か教えてくださいmm)

設定箇所

①Netlifyのトップ ー 該当のサイト
②Site settings ー Access control をクリック
③Site protectionの中の、Configure site protectionをクリック

https://app.netlify.com/sites/xxxxxxxxxx-xxxxxxxxx-xxxxxxxx/settings/access

設定はカンタン。
④Basic password protection を選択し、パスワードを入力
⑤Save ボタンをクリック

以上。

ステージングサイトにアクセスして、問題なくログインできたらOK。

この記事が気に入ったらサポートをしてみませんか?